The median household income in Sand Lake, MI is $49,615, which is 32.2%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$31,050. The poverty rate of 17.5% is higher than the MI state average of 14.1%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.4095,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 3.2%, compared to the state average of 5.6%. 14.0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 33 minutes, with 11.2% working from home.
